  • the present invention relates to a timepiece with minute repetition, comprising a rake hours a desmodromic connection between this rake and an end of a drive spring, a manual winding lever integral with the rake hours, a hour clock cam to limit the degree of winding of the driving spring to the number of hours to be struck, a quarter rake, a drive link between the hour rake and the quarter rake, a ringing cam quarters to limit the movement of the quarter rake to the number of quarters to ring, a minute rake, a drive link between the quarter rake and the minute rake, a minute ringing cam to limit rake movement minutes to the number of minutes to ring, two striking hammers each associated with a stamp, teeth and levées to selectively actuate each of the two ring hammers according to the time indication to ring.
  • Time-repetitive timepieces of the aforementioned type have been known for a long time.
  • Such a mechanism is described in particular on the site www.horlogerie-suisse.com in the Complications section.
  • the hour rake drives one end of the mainspring by a rack engaged with a pinion integral with the end of the mainspring.
  • This pinion is integral with a ratchet hours engaged with the striking hour of hours.
  • the ringing of the quarters is controlled by two teeth integral with the quarter room and the minute ring is controlled by a set of ratchet teeth of the minute room, driven by the quarter room.
  • timepieces with minute repetition are given in the documents EP 1 429 214 or EP 1 760 545 .
  • the different rakes must be free and for that they must be separated from each other by sufficient games to avoid contact with each other.
  • the ring gear associated with the different rakes must control four ringer lifts. This is how each hammer is actuated alternately by two striking lifts. This superposition of organs that must be separated by sufficient games to move freely relative to each other occupies an important place in height. This is the reason why it becomes difficult to make a timepiece of low height with such a minute repeater mechanism, including a wristwatch, for which the thickness is a particularly critical element. But a classic repetition mechanism greatly increases the total height of the movement.
  • the object of the present invention is to overcome, at least in part, the aforementioned drawbacks.
  • this invention relates to a timepiece of repetition minute according to claim 1.
  • each hammer is actuated by a single lift which works with a single toothed member.
  • the minute repeater object of the invention also allows a simplification of the mechanism.
  • a pin 6 engages a star with twelve branches 7 on which is fixed a spiral cam 8 called hours cam divided into twelve steps and thus makes two turns in 24 hours.
  • Each cam 1, 3 and 8 is associated with a rake.
  • the minute cam 1 is associated with the minute rake 9
  • the quarter cam 3 is associated with the quarter rake 10
  • the hour cam is associated with the hour rake 11.
  • the latter comprises a winding lever 11a and a toothed sector 11b engaged with a wheel 12 on the axis of which is fixed an end of a ring spring (not shown), the other end is secured to a fixed part.
  • a ringing wheel 13 is screwed on the wheel 12.
  • the three rakes 9-11 are pivoted about the same axis on which they are held by a screw 14.
  • the hour rake 11 is connected to the rake of the quarters 10 by a pawl 15 secured to two pins 15a, 15b.
  • the pin 15a is engaged with a spring 11c cut in the hour rake 11, which tends to rotate the pawl 15 clockwise and the pin 15b is engaged with a two-spoke cam 16a, 16b visible on the figure 4 .
  • This cam is integral with the frame of the timepiece.
  • the pawl 15 moves along an arcuate surface of the quarter rake 10 concentric with the pivot axis coinciding with that of the screw 14 for fixing the rake 10.
  • This arcuate surface comprises at least one end a toothing 10a and a stop 10b.
  • the cam 16a, 16b is designed to engage the pawl 15 with this toothing 10a as will be described later.
  • a second pawl 17 identical to the previous one, with two pins 17a, 17b is respectively engaged with a spring 10c cut in the rake of the quarters 10 and with a two-spoke cam 18a, 18b integral with the frame of the watch.
  • the pawl 17 moves along an arcuate surface of the minute rake 9 concentric with the pivot axis coinciding with that of the fastening screw 14 of this rake 9.
  • This arcuate surface comprises at least one end a toothing 9a and a stop 9b.
  • the quarter rake 10 is pushed counter-clockwise by a spring 19 and the minutes rake 9 is pushed in the same direction by a spring 20. In the clockwise direction, the minute rake 9 is retained by a stop 34 secured to the frame.
  • the minute rake 9 has a beak 9d to take the information on the minute spiral 1
  • the rake of the quarter 10 has a beak 10d to take the information on the quarter snail 3
  • rake minutes 11 has a beak 11d to take the information on the hour cam 8.
  • the ringing wheel 13 has two teeth 13a, 13b, the first to ring the hours and the second to ring the first note of quarters and minutes. A space separates these two teeth 13a, 13b to provide a silence when the repetition sounds 11 hours plus one, two or three quarters, to distinguish the hours and quarters.
  • the teeth 13a, 13b which are ratchet teeth act on a ringing lever 21 pivoted on a fixed axis 22 having a pin 21a engaged in a groove in a circular arc 23a centered on the pivot axis 22, formed in an arm 23 articulated to a hammer 24 pressed by a return spring 25.
  • each ratchet tooth 13a, 13b raises the arm 23 which then falls under the pressure of the return spring 25 which makes the hammer 24 hit against a gong 35.
  • the quarter rake 10 has an arm 10e which terminates with a ratchet 10f which is intended to engage with a second ringing lift 26 identical to the lift 21, pivotally mounted on a fixed axis 27 and engaged with a arm 28 articulated to a second hammer 29 for striking a second gong located below the first gong 35 and not visible because covered by it.
  • This second hammer 29 is subjected to a return spring 32 and is intended to strike only the second note of the quarter ring alternating with the first note struck by the hammer 24.
  • the upper surfaces of the bell raisings 21 and 26 each have two planar surfaces on two respective levels, forming between them a bearing against which the end of an arm 30a for the lift 21, respectively 30b for the lift 26.
  • arm 30a, 30b are integral with each other and pivotally mounted about a fixed axis 31.
  • a return spring 33 serves to simultaneously apply the ends of the two arms 30a, 30b against the bearing surfaces of the two lifts 21, respectively 26 to maintain the ends of these lifts in the paths of the teeth 13a, 13b, respectively 10f.
  • the lever 11a When we want to operate the minute repeater, from the position of the figure 2 for example, which corresponds to the position in which all the rakes 9-11 are brought back to their abutment positions and that the timepiece indicates 11 hours 59 minutes ( figure 4 ), the lever 11a is moved in the opposite direction to that of the hands of the watch to arm the motor spring secured to the wheel 12 and to bring the nose 11d of the rake into contact with the hour cam 8. As soon as the lever 11a is moved, it releases the rakes 10 and 9 which are moved in the same direction as the hour rake 11 by their respective springs 19 and 20, until their respective beaks 10d and 9d come into abutment against the cams or snails quarters 3, respectively minutes 1.
  • the mainspring drives the wheel 12 counterclockwise so that the rake of the hours is driven in the clockwise direction of a wheel. shows and sounds the first gong 35 struck by the hammer 24 at each passage of the lift 21 on a tooth 13a, in the case of the figure 4 at each passage of the eleven teeth of the toothing 13a.
  • This ringing is followed by a brief silence corresponding to the passage of the lift 21 of the teeth 13a to the teeth 13b.
  • the ratchet 15 of the hour rake which has reached the abutment against the abutment 10b drives the rake of the quarters 10.
  • the ringing of the first gong 35 by the hammer 24 alternates with the ringing of the second gong by the hammer 29 controlled by the arm 28, the lift 26 and the toothing 10f integral with the arm 10e of the rake of the quarters 10.
  • the pawl 17 When he has finished the ringing of the quarters, in the example of the figure 4 , the pawl 17 has arrived against the stop 9b of the minute rake 9 and drives it to the stop 34 by ringing the fourteen minutes strokes.
  • the motor spring drives the wheel 13 to bring the lift 21 between the teeth 13a and 13b.
  • the pawls 15 and 17 are engaged by the respective cams 16b, 18b with the first tooth of the ratchet teeth 10a, 9a while the minute rake 9 bears against the abutment 34, preventing any movement of the rakes and thus any ring after the ring of the single stroke of one hour.
